    Abstract: Techniques are described that provide a centralized system to coordinate the disparate teams involved in settling or reconciling the affairs of a given estate. These techniques provide a centralized estate resource system (ERS) to create, manage, track, and coordinate task checklists and actions for each of the teams including interactions between teams. The ERS may assign specific personnel within each team to a given estate, send notifications and warnings to appropriate team members when tasks are due or complete, and facilitate messaging between team members to communicate when information is needed or has become available. The ERS may provide updated status and information across teams without violating privacy or security regulations, as may be the case with email, text messages, or voice messages. In addition, the ERS may provide a centralized repository for information, thus avoiding repeated queries for the same information and documents to the decedent's representative.

    Abstract: A heating and targeting laser beam and microscope apparatus optically senses, heats to generate a effluent fluid and chemically analyzes the thermal extract fluid or fluid pyrolyzates from a microscopic particle within a heterogeneous composite sample. A transparent duct-like chamber having a bottom opening is attached to a microscope. A contact surface of the sample is raised to abut against the bottom opening, which encloses the space around the particle and also brings the particle into the common focal plane of the microscope and the converging laser beam(s). This single step avoids the complex separate focusing and sealing steps required by present day techniques.
